a BOY and his temporary DOG

This week's sketch challenge was hard to fit into a busy week.  The original sketch and details about the weekly challenge can be found HERE.  After having relatives visit for the weekend, I was hard pressed for crafty time.  I ended up using photos that are over 2 years old to create a page about my son and our rescue dog.
I hung onto these photos for so long, debating on whether I even wanted to include them in my son's scrapbook.  My title shows that the dog was, in fact, just a temporary pet.  My boys wanted a dog for years and we finally decided to take the plunge and rescue a low shedding dog that might not irritate my allergies.  We found "Jill" at a rescue 90 minutes away and picked her up on September 4, 2010.  We promptly changed her name to Ruby and started our adventure as pet owners. Turns out allergies were the least of my worries.  Long story short, Ruby wasn't all she was advertised to be.  Practically everything we were told about her turned out to be wrong.  She wasn't a good fit for a busy working family with no other animals.  After lots of problems, prayers, tears, and family discussions, we ultimately decided to return her to the foster home where she lived before.  It just wasn't meant to be.  I decided to scrap this page anyway, even though Ruby is no longer living with us.  I decided that 20 years from now, Caleb will want to see pictures of his dog, even if it was only his for 3 months.  The boys are still eager to find a "replacement" but I'm a little more apprehensive after this experience.  Maybe someday we'll find a good dog for us....
